Lineage Piece Artifact System

What Artifacts Are

Artifacts are equipable gear pieces that fill four dedicated equipment slots on your character. Each piece grants passive stat bonuses — damage, defense, crit, or utility depending on the set. Equipping multiple pieces from the same set often triggers set bonuses that outperform mixed pieces of higher individual rarity. The artifact system unlocks during mid-game progression on Scorched Ruins, making artifacts one of the first major power spikes after Haki and before Legend's Arena boss farming.

If you arrive at end-game specs without four artifact slots filled, you compete at a measurable disadvantage in boss DPS checks and portal timed waves. Treat artifact farming as mandatory, not optional, once the Artifact NPC becomes available.

How to Unlock Artifacts

Travel to Scorched Ruins (recommended levels ~800–1200) and locate the Artifact NPC. Interacting unlocks the artifact menu where you equip, unequip, and compare pieces. The same island provides the Portal Key quest chain needed for trial portal access — the primary repeatable artifact farm. Sun Jin Woo Daggers vendors and related NPCs share the island, so plan combined trips for weapon upgrades and artifact unlocks in one session.

See our Scorched Ruins section and Sun Jin Woo Daggers guide for routing. Early players sometimes skip artifacts rushing Jujutsu content — backtrack once mob damage spikes to complete portal unlocks.

Four Equipment Slots Explained

The artifact UI exposes exactly four slots. Think of them like armor pieces in other Roblox anime games — each slot accepts one artifact, and empty slots waste passive stats. Fill slots progressively: even two common set pieces beat four mismatched random drops without set synergy. Mid-game goals target a two-piece or four-piece set bonus before chasing perfect rolls on individual stats.

Swap artifacts freely at the menu near the Artifact NPC. No reroll currency is required to equip — only farming cost is obtaining pieces. Keep backup sets for mob farming (survivability) versus boss burning (raw damage) if your inventory allows.

Trial Portals — Main Farm Method

Trial portals are repeatable instances keyed by Portal Keys crafted on Scorched Ruins. Difficulty tiers range from easy to extreme; higher difficulties improve drop quality at the cost of survivability. Community shortcuts for key farming include taking intentional deaths on wave 2–3 bosses after dealing required damage for other quests — verify current patch behavior before relying on shortcuts.

Two distinct artifact sets circulate in June 2026 portal pools — check Trello artifact cards for set names and bonus thresholds. Run portals in parties when possible: shared clears speed key consumption and revive support matters on extreme runs. Artifacts also drop from select mobs and bosses (Sun Jin Woo, Saber) at lower rates, but portals remain the consistent farm path.

Build Integration

Artifacts multiply output from weapons, outfits, and specs simultaneously. A Gilgamesh player with Gilgamesh's Outfit and a four-piece artifact set sees compounded gains on Gate-style AoE. Dagger players stacking The Weakest Hunter title benefit equally from damage-percent artifact rolls. Re-test DPS at Monument Isle dummies after each slot upgrade.

Link progression: Frostborn Haki → Scorched Ruins artifacts → Legend's Arena outfits and specs. Our mid-game build guide and Trello board guide list exact portal key recipes updated for June 2026 patches.

Evaluating Artifact Rolls

Not every artifact piece warrants immediate equip. Compare primary stat lines against your build — strength percentages for Gilgamesh and Sukuna, weapon damage for dagger and sword setups, defense or HP for portal survivability runs. Set bonuses usually trump a single high roll on a mismatched piece unless the stat gap exceeds roughly one tier of weapon upgrade. Keep a farming set with extra defense for extreme portal waves and a bossing set with maximum damage percent once four matching pieces are available.

Artifact power scales silently with level and spec unlocks — re-run Monument Isle dummies after each spec milestone because passive percentages multiply on bigger base damage numbers. Community spreadsheets linked from Discord occasionally list exact set bonus breakpoints; verify against your in-game stats panel when spreadsheets disagree after patches.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many artifact slots are there?
Four equipment slots. Fill all four for maximum passive stats and potential set bonuses.
Where do I unlock the artifact system?
Scorched Ruins — talk to the Artifact NPC and complete Portal Key steps on the same island.
What is the best way to farm artifacts?
Trial portals using Portal Keys. Repeat appropriate difficulty for consistent piece drops.
Do artifact sets matter?
Yes. Matching set pieces unlock bonus passives that often beat mixed higher-tier singles.
Can I farm artifacts solo?
Yes on lower difficulties. Extreme portal tiers benefit from parties for speed and revives.
Which bosses drop artifacts?
Sun Jin Woo and Saber can drop pieces, but portal farming remains the primary reliable method.
When should I start artifact farming?
As soon as you reach Scorched Ruins (~800+). Do not delay past Legend's Arena prep.
